  6. ^ I find that when I park in the back and enter through the water park gate at 9am, we can get on either Maverick OR MF once or twice, then go to Raptor and usually get over to WT just before 10. Then on to Magnum and Gemini with little or no wait.

  17. Nice TR, will be at CP next Fri, Sat and Sunday for Coastermania. The problem I have with the food at CP is more the quality rather than the price. I do not mind paying a little more, but the quality should be there. I can not stomach the burger and fries walk ups around the park. I do like the pulled pork at a few locations, (Montgomery Inn...yum) and the fries at a few spots. But other than that, not much. Now price does play a part as well. My daughter who could easily eat Panda Express EVERY day for EVERY meal, noticed that a Panda bowl was 8.75 and turned around and told me, "I love Panda, but 8.75? Seriously?" The other decent option in the park is the Midway Market, but it is also pricey, however, at least you leave there full. (Usually full of desserts) I find that Famous Dave's is a good option. It is also not difficult to bring a small cooler and one of those self igniting bags of charcoal and throw some dogs on the grill outside the gate. It is less expensive and gets you out of the sun for a while.
